The street in brief

Beacon Way is a street almost entirely of semi-detached houses. Homes here typically change hands around £217,500 — roughly 34% below the CO3 norm. Too few recent sales to read a street-level trend, but across CO3 prices have been easing over the last few years. HM Land Registry records 23 sales across 14 homes since 2001 — homes here come up rarely.
